Entwined with Life: Native American Basketry - interactive exhibit
Robin Wright, Burke Museum, USA
http://www.burkemuseum.org

Demonstration: Demonstrations 1

"Entwined with Life: Native American Basketry," an exhibit at the Burke Museum from October 25, 2000 through May 6, 2001, featuring over 500 baskets from the Burke Museum's permanent collection and 60 baskets loaned by contemporary weavers. It received the 1st annual Charles Redd Center for Western Studies Award for Exhibition Excellence from the Western Museums Association in 2001. This exhibit has been developed as an interactive web site linked to the Burke Museum's ARGUS collection database. Browsers can experience a recreation of the exhibit complete with images of the baskets with label copy, play a basket identification game, or search the Burke Museum's (5,000+) Native American basketry collection on-line.
